Great, cheap and really small — A minimalistic phone choice for a healthier 21st century lifestyle
This phone was just what I needed. I own a iPhone 6 Plus, which I find a bit too big and clunky to carry around in my pocket. I usually always have to keep it in my bag or in my jacket if the pockets are large enough. Now I just leave my iPhone in my bag, and carry this tiny phone on me for calls and texting.Before ordering I wasn't sure if texting even would be possible on this phone. I mean the screen on this thing is tiny, especially compared to my iPhone. For me at least texting on this phone has proved effortless. Reading the texts on this phone is fairly easy, even though longer texts require some scrolling. You also have to remember what the person texted you when you are writing a reply, which can be difficult if you come from the era of chat bubbles. I grew up with the old nokia phones, so for me this phone has brought back some phone nostalgia to my life. Texting on this phone is fairly easy. I don't use the smart texting feature as English is not my primary language.The build quality seems really good. I even opened my phone to see if I could fit in an even larger battery. Getting battery life reaching up to a week would be amazing! With moderate usage I have been able almost reach 72 hours of battery life, but on busy days I usually have to charge it every second day or so. It charges really fast though. One thing that annoys me is the charger. It is really flimsy. It is cool that theres no charge port and plugs, only some pins on the back for charging. Even though the charger has a magnet it doesn't really stick that well to your phone. The charger has to be placed on a flat surface and can't be moved around without charging being disrupted. I would really wish they came up with a solution so you could charge this thing in your bag or pocked without having to worry about the charger disconnecting.This phone has also proven to be great when hitting town with the squad for a night out. I don't have to bring my iPhone to keep in touch with friends, and because this phone is quite cheap I don't have to worry if I loose it. This tiny phone is also a great conversation starter with strangers. Most people are really curious, and this phone does get you noticed.All in all though I am really happy with this purchase and would recommend it to anyone who wants a simple, relatively cheap phone. I try to keep my phone lifestyle minimalistic. Keeping apps to a minimum, decluttering what can be decluttered. This phone slides right into a minimalistic lifestyle, and I see no problems using this phone as your standalone phone either.

FYI
only works on 2G networks, so, if you are thinking about putting an AT&T or T-Mobile sim in this thing, think again. It's basically a paperweight at this point.
